HCI Project Update: Year 2

Community Design
Implemented neighborhood pedestrian improvements.
• Completed Neighborhood Action Plans: a template for streetscape improvements in Allentown, Buffalo Niagara Medical Campus (BNMC), and Fruit Belt
• Launched the Buffalo Blue Bike Program: a community bike lending program and weekend workshop.

Public Policy & Work Sites
• Drafted legislation for the creation of a city-wide Bicycle and Pedestrian Advisory Committee. (adopted)
• Drafted legislation requiring bicycle accomodations in new city parking lots and structures. (adopted)
• Launched the Healthy Worksites Program and a campus-wide wellness committee on the BNMC.

Communication & Education
Completed a communication and education strategy.
• Registered BNMC employees in the America on the Move program culminating with a campus-wide celebration with over 200 attendees taking the AOM pledge.
• Launched Walking on Wednesdays (WOW), a weekly campus-wide walking group.

Healthy Eating by Design
Healthy Eating by Design is based at the Bennett Park Montessori Center, a pre-K-8 public school located near Buffalo’s downtown. The project will implement the following activities to promote healthy eating and active living among school children:
FARM-TO-CAFETARIA PROGRAM: A free salad bar in the school cafeteria will provide children with organic, fresh, produce from local farms, the school’s own garden and locally-owned businesses.
AFTERSCHOOL GARDENING PROGRAM: An after-school gardening program will teach children about the connection between healthy growing and healthy eating.
HEALTH EDUCATION IN THE CLASSROOM: Food and nutrition education will be integrated with school curriculum to support a school wide focus on healthy eating for students and families.
ART AND HEALTH: ‘Healthy eating in the school’ will be celebrated through mural painting by children and local artists.
CELEBRATE FOOD AND FAMILY: Weekly community dinners will feature ‘local and healthy food’ for children and their families.
PROMOTE ACTIVE LIVING BY DESIGN: Children will design a community ‘Healthwalk’ to promote walking to school.

HCI Project Update: Year 1
Community Design
Completed comprehensive infrastructure assessment for entire project area.
•
Developed and conducted the Active Living Road Show for neighborhood stakeholders.
•
Created a "shared" vision statement for Allentown, BNMC, and Fruit Belt.
Public Policy & Work Sites
• Completed a comprehesive policy assessment on the federal, state, and city levels.
•
Began developing an Urban Design Template for new infrastructire for Allentown, BNMC, and Fruit Belt.
•
"Heart Check" was completed by BNMC institutions.
Communication & Education
•
Completed draft of our communication and education strategy.
• Alternative Transportation Day and Active Living Week held on the BNMC.
•
Created 3 working groups of the partnership: community design, policy, and communications.
